Banker among the most promising, Iqbal Khan takes a step towards the direction of UBS

He was already seen as one of the most promising Swiss bankers. The idea that Iqbal Khan, 46, is a possible successor to Ralph Hamers at the head of UBS is further reinforced by the bank’s announcement on Tuesday evening: he will now lead the world leader’s wealth management alone in this area, further emphasizing that he is a key man in the bank. Until now, he shared this position with Tom Naratil, who will leave UBS in October, following thirty-nine years in the first Swiss bank. However, nothing indicates that Ralph Hamers, in office for less than two years, is regarding to leave.
